Is Warhammer 40,000: Darktide Crossplay?

Yes! Darktide offers complete crossplay across all major gaming platforms right now. We’re talking about Steam, Microsoft Store, and Game Pass PC, both Xbox Series X and S, plus PlayStation 5. Go assemble your team! You can instantly form a Strike Team with friends on any of those machines and queue up for the same mission without needing any confusing workarounds.
Darktide crossplay rolled out in stages instead of arriving all at once. First, Fatshark linked Steam and Microsoft Store, plus Game Pass PC, so those players could queue together, which brought PC players into one shared pool. Later, the official Darktide account posted “Oh, and Rejects… There’ll be crossplay on PS5,” which confirmed that PlayStation 5 would join the same system when the port launched. The latest word from players confirms that crossplay is 100% functional everywhere.
Console users have the choice to enable or disable crossplay via their account settings for platform-specific games. However, PC players on Steam are simply unable to switch it off, annoying those who prefer closed pools. I read countless posts where players argued that console folks often beat mouse-and-keyboard. Platforms That Support Warhammer 40,000: Darktide Crossplay
Darktide is available on PC and new-gen consoles. Every platform is tied into the same crossplay network when you add friends through the in-game system.
- Steam PC: Original release with full crossplay support and the largest player pool among all storefronts.
- Microsoft Store PC: Shares the same crossplay backend as Steam, plus Xbox consoles through Fatshark IDs.
- Game Pass PC: Same crossplay features as Microsoft Store PC with subscription-based access.
- Xbox Series X: Console version with smooth performance and full crossplay across every other supported platform.
- Xbox Series S: Lighter hardware that still connects to the shared pool with no feature cuts for crossplay.
- PlayStation 5: The newest addition to the crossplay ecosystem. It is confirmed by Fatshark’s official announcement.

Does Warhammer 40,000: Darktide Support Cross-Save?

Darktide does not support universal cross-save. Steam players keep their progress locked to Steam, while PlayStation 5 profiles stay on PS5. Only Microsoft ecosystem offers real cross-save through Xbox Play Anywhere. This means you can swap between Xbox Series consoles and a Microsoft Store PC on the same account. But you cannot move a Steam character to PS5.
Is Warhammer 40,000: Darktide Playable Solo or Offline?
You can play Darktide solo in public and private lobbies. AI bots will fill the other three Reject slots when you go alone. The bots follow basic tactics, revive you when downed, and shoot enemies, which makes them decent for learning maps or testing builds without social pressure.
Darktide requires an online connection even for solo runs because it uses live services for progression, cosmetics, the Mourningstar hub, and contract updates. There is no true offline mode! So you need a stable internet to launch missions.
Is Warhammer 40,000: Darktide Multiplayer, Co-op, or Split-Screen?
Darktide is a four-player co-op game at its core. Get your Strike Team ready! Pick a contract from the mission board and jump in. You’ll have to fight through enemy waves and complete goals together until you either extract or are totally defeated. Every class synergizes with others through shared toughness regen and combined suppression, so smart squads dominate where lone wolves struggle.
Co-op options include both public matchmaking and private lobbies. You can open your Strike Team to randoms or lock it down and invite only friends through Fatshark IDs, which works well for groups who want voice coordination or specific playstyles. Crossplay makes it easier to fill private lobbies fast since you can pull from Steam, Microsoft Store, Xbox, and PS5 friends lists all at once.
Split-screen does not exist in Darktide. Every player needs their own device, so couch co-op fans still need separate consoles or PCs to team up, then connect through crossplay rather than sharing one screen.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. Can Steam players disable crossplay in Warhammer 40,000: Darktide?
No! Steam users cannot turn off crossplay in the game client. Some players find it frustrating when they prefer platform-only pools.
2. Does Warhammer 40,000: Darktide support voice chat across platforms?
Yes! The in-game voice system works across all platforms when Darktide crossplay is active. However, you can still use external apps if you prefer.
3. How do you add cross-platform friends in Darktide?
Open the Social menu on the Mourningstar, find your Fatshark ID, share it with your friend, then use the Find Player option to add them by their Fatshark ID.
4. Can you transfer progress from Xbox to Steam in Darktide?
Official cross-save between Xbox and Steam does not exist, though some players report manual transfers through support tickets as a rare exception.
5. Does Darktide crossplay work in all mission types?
Yes, crossplay applies to standard missions, special events, and Auric-level content, so mixed-platform squads can tackle any difficulty.
